About The Position

As a Firewall Operations Solution Architect/Network Sensing Analyst, you will be responsible for the deployment, configuration, and management of firewall and network sensing solutions to maintain optimal performance and security across client environments. The primary purpose of this role is to provide operational coverage, assisting with change requests and supporting problem resolution to uphold the integrity of client networks. You will actively monitor network traffic, analyze security events, and respond to incidents to mitigate risks effectively. Additionally, you will collaborate with cross-functional teams to enhance the overall network security posture, complying with industry standards and best practices.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in information technology, Cybersecurity, or a related field preferred.
  • 2-3 years of experience in network security operations, with a focus on firewall management.
  • Strong experience with Checkpoint and Palo Alto Firewall technologies
  • Strong understanding of network protocols, security principles, and best practices.
  • Experience with technologies such as Checkpoint and Tufin
  • Experience with security monitoring tools such as Splunk and familiarity with network visibility solutions like Netography.
  • Familiarity with ITIL processes and ticketing systems for incident management.
  • Excellent analytical, problem-solving, and commun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.

Nice To Haves

  • Relevant certifications (e.g., CISSP, Security+) are a plus.

Responsibilities

  • Configure, manage, and optimize firewall solutions to establish effective security controls.
  • Monitor network traffic and security events to identify potential threats and vulnerabilities.
  • Conduct thorough analysis of security incidents, including root cause analysis and remediation efforts.
  • Collaborate with incident response teams to investigate and respond to security incidents in a timely manner.
  • Develop and maintain firewall policies, rules, and documentation to align with best practices and compliance requirements.
  • Provide support for security audits and assessments, promoting adherence to security standards and policies.
  • Stay current with emerging threats, vulnerabilities, and security technologies to enhance the organization's security posture.
  • Assist in the development and implementation of security awareness training for staff regarding firewall operations and network security best practices.
  • Mentor junior analysts and provide guidance on firewall management and incident response processes.
